Output 583854a0c4fb61ca05c2635fb6dc71ddd76f7227f8a30a5edff78a176c5dbc05:0

value
285727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9bbc8aa49610848f413cb6c10ecafb7264c9964 OP_EQUAL
address
3MYHWczuD371zuostWBrrjeAGA2XT69iP3
transaction
583854a0c4fb61ca05c2635fb6dc71ddd76f7227f8a30a5edff78a176c5dbc05
spent
true